Karlovy Vary, Czech Republic

Karlovy Vary

Ideal: Ideal for calm travel, spa atmosphere, architecture, and day-trip city routes.

The spa town was founded by Charles IV in the 14th century; legend says a hunting dog fell into hot water and the spring was discovered. Today there are 13 main thermal springs, and the Vřídlo geyser shoots water up to 12 metres at temperatures reaching 73°C. The flat porcelain cups carried along the colonnades have hollow handles: water is sipped through that channel so it cools on the way. Herbal liqueur Becherovka has been made in the same town since 1807.

Did you know?

Why do the spa cups have that odd shape?

The handle of the porcelain cup is a hollow drinking spout. The hot, heavily mineralised water erodes teeth, so the design keeps contact with enamel to a minimum — and cools the water slightly on the way.

How hot is the spring water?

The strongest spring, the Vřídlo, shoots water at 73 °C up to 12 metres high. The town has around 15 drinking springs with differing temperatures and mineral compositions.

What happens to objects left in the water?

The high mineral content gradually petrifies roses and small objects placed in the springs. These "spa roses" are the region's traditional souvenir.
